What geographical areas are volcanoes found? (3 main areas) a. Subduction Zones “Ring of Fire” Areas where convergent boundaries happen b. Spreading Boundaries, or Divergent Plates c. Hot Spots 3. What tectonic activity is happening at each of these areas? 4. Name the volcanic landforms created at each geographical area. Can you give two examples of each, look in the Locations of Volcanoes Power Point. Convergent Boundaries: oceanic-oceanic form Island Arcs, Japan, Aleutians Oceanic – continental – form volcanic mountains, Mt. St. Helens, Mt. Shasta, Mt. Hood. Spreading Boundaries: Mid-Ocean Ridges, Rift Valley Hot Spots: Island Chains, Hawaiian Islands 5. What is “Viscosity” as it applies to magma and lava? 6.
